Being a cook in our school means being part of something big. You’ll be working at the heart of the school, preparing and serving tasty, nutritious food to our young people, staff and visitors.
You’ll be expected to follow food hygiene rules and keep health and safety in mind, but the key is to create varied menus that encourage our young people to try new food. You’ll help plan meals, taking into account their preferences.

How to prepare for a job interview at Witherslack Group
✨Know Your Ingredients
Familiarise yourself with common ingredients and cooking techniques. Be ready to discuss how you can create varied menus that appeal to young people. Showing your passion for food and nutrition will definitely impress the interviewers.
✨Health and Safety First
Brush up on food hygiene rules and health and safety regulations. Be prepared to answer questions about how you would ensure a safe kitchen environment. This shows that you take these responsibilities seriously, which is crucial in a school setting.
✨Show Your Creativity
Think of some fun and nutritious meal ideas that could entice young people to try new foods. Bring these ideas to the interview and be ready to discuss how you would implement them. Creativity in menu planning is key!
✨Team Player Attitude
Emphasise your ability to work well in a team. Share examples of how you've collaborated with others in previous roles. In a school kitchen, teamwork is essential, so showing that you can communicate and cooperate effectively will set you apart.
